About the Role

As a Data Engineer, you will join a team of Product Managers, Software Engineers, and Business Intelligence Engineers to solve real-world problems by analyzing large volumes of business data. This role exists to enable business insights and manage operations at scale by automating and scaling data analysis.

You will own large datasets and implement new data pipelines that feed into or from critical systems like Jira, Portal, and Salesforce. Your work will bridge the gap between raw data and actionable business decisions, ensuring that data is accessible, efficient, and scalable. You will collaborate across teams to align AI initiatives with organizational goals and help shape the development of our BI infrastructure, including data warehousing and analytics platforms.

Key Responsibilities

  • check_circleDesign, build, and maintain efficient and scalable data pipelines and ETL processes for large data volumes
  • check_circleWrite advanced SQL queries and Python code to develop data solutions and optimize performance
  • check_circleCollaborate with Data Scientists and Business Intelligence Engineers to adopt best practices in reporting
  • check_circleInteract with internal users to establish requirements and develop report specifications
  • check_circleWork with Engineering partners to shape and implement BI infrastructure including Data Warehousing
  • check_circleCollaborate across teams to align AI initiatives with organizational goals and understand AI concepts
  • check_circleDesign, implement, and support an analytical data infrastructure using Modern Data Warehouse concepts
  • check_circleManage AWS resources including EC2, S3, Glue, Lambda, API's, IAM, and Cloud Watch

Requirements

  • verifiedBach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field
  • verified3-5 years of experience in data engineering
  • verifiedAWS Glue, Lambda, S3, EC2, CloudWatch, Cloud Trail
  • verifiedDbt, Snowflake, SQL, Python, Qlik
  • verifiedProficient in SQL with query optimization
  • verifiedExperience with NoSQL databases (MongoDB, Cassandra, DynamoDB)
  • verifiedStrong programming skills in Python, Java, or Scala
  • verifiedExperience with Apache Spark, Hadoop
  • verifiedExperience with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P)
  • verifiedKnowledge of big data technologies (Hadoop, Spark, Kafka, HBase)
  • verifiedFamiliarity with Apache Airflow

Nice to Have

Working knowledge of Snowflake. Understanding of AI concepts and ability to align AI initiatives with organizational goals. Knowledge of continuous integration/continuous delivery (CI/CD) pipelines and experience with deployments.
